What does an Internship Google Robotics Engineer do?

An Internship Google Robotics Engineer works as part of Google's robotics teams, assisting in the research, design, and development of robotic systems and technologies. Interns may collaborate on projects involving hardware, software, machine learning, or artificial intelligence to help solve real-world problems. Their responsibilities often include programming, testing prototypes, data analysis, and working closely with experienced engineers. This role provides hands-on experience and mentorship, giving interns a chance to contribute to innovative projects while building valuable technical skills.

What types of projects can I expect to work on as an Internship Google Robotics Engineer, and how much autonomy will I have?

As an Internship Google Robotics Engineer, you will typically be involved in hands-on projects that contribute to ongoing research or the development of new robotic systems. Projects may include tasks such as improving perception algorithms, testing hardware prototypes, or developing software for robot navigation and manipulation. Interns generally work closely with experienced engineers and researchers, receiving mentorship while also being encouraged to take ownership of specific project components. This collaborative environment allows you to develop technical skills and gain insight into how cross-functional teams operate within Google's robotics division.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Internship Google Robotics Engineer, and why are they important?

To excel as an Internship Google Robotics Engineer, a solid understanding of robotics fundamentals, programming (especially in Python or C++), and coursework in computer science, engineering, or a related field is typically required. Familiarity with ROS (Robot Operating System), simulation tools like Gazebo, and version control systems such as Git are commonly expected; relevant project experience or academic research is a plus. Problem-solving ability, teamwork, and effective communication are vital soft skills that distinguish top candidates in collaborative and fast-paced environments. These competencies are crucial for contributing to innovative projects, adapting to complex challenges, and ensuring effective collaboration within multidisciplinary teams.
